When rounding to the nearest hundred, look at the TENS DIGIT of the number.

•If that digit is 0, 1, 2, 3, or 4, you will round down to the previous hundred.

•If that digit is 5, 6, 7, 8, or 9, you will round up to the next hundred.

When rounding to the nearest thousand, look at the HUNDREDS DIGIT of the number

•If the digit at hundreds place is 5 or greater than 5, increase the digit at thousands place by 1 and replace each one of the digits at hundreds, tens and ones place by 0. The number so obtained is the number rounded off to the nearest thousands.
